About this property
Set in an 18th-century palace, this hotel features a beautiful, Andalusian-style courtyard. Centrally-located, you can easily visit the sights of this charming, seaside town – famous for its sherry. Relax and unwind in the pleasant atmosphere Posada has created with its distinguished decor and original features. Admire the period furniture and striking archways that reflect the Arabian influences on this area of Spain. Spend your day soaking up the culture by visiting the vineyards and discovering the locals’ passion for food and drink. Explore the scenic surroundings on horseback or on the wonderfully-designed golf course with views of the Atlantic.
